首先,定义为
WINAPI
函数,这意味着您必须将回调定义为
StdCallCallback
的子函数

其次,返回类型是一个简单的布尔值(不应该为此使用布尔值)

第三,回调的参数是
MAGIMAGEHEADER
,而不是
MAGIMAGEHEADER*
,并且
RECT
不是
RECT*
,这意味着它们需要按值传递;因此回调声明需要这样更改:

我添加了一个
RectByValue
类,包含以下内容:

import com.sun.jna.platform.win32.WinDef;
import com.sun.jna.Structure;

public class RectByValue extends WinDef.RECT implements Structure.ByValue {}
import com.sun.jna.win32.StdCallLibrary;

public interface MagImageScalingCallback extends StdCallLibrary.StdCallCallback {
   public boolean MagImageScalingCallback(HWND hwnd, Pointer srcdata,MAGIMAGEHEADER.ByValue srcheader, Pointer destdata,MAGIMAGEHEADER.ByValue destheader,RectByValue source,RectByValue clipped,HRGN dirty);
}
